    I found the pasta and broccoli had a yummy garlic flavor but was too dry. I had to add more olive oil. The taste did not come together until I added a tbsp of butter. Then it was wonderful.

    As I watched this episode this morning I realized I had all the ingredients and would not need a trip to the grocery store. I read all the posted comments and wasn't expecting much from this recipe. I was plesently surprised! I followed the recipe with one slight modification. After I infused the olive oil with the garlic and red pepper flakes I added one tabblespoon of butter before adding all the remaining ingredients.

    Really enjoyed this and will definately make it again. I think it would be good too with some added roasted chicken.

    The heat from the red pepper flakes was just right, but it needed something more to contrast the bland pasta. Maybe a little chicken broth instead of the water and perhaps balsamic vinegar instead of red wine vinegar?
